## SEC. 5135 TENNESSEE RIVER PARTNERSHIP ###
(a)In General As part of the operation and maintenance of the project for navigation, Tennessee River, Tennessee, Alabama, Mississippi, and Kentucky, authorized by the first section of the River and Harbor Act of July 3, 1930 (46 Stat. 927), the Secretary may enter into a partnership with a nonprofit entity to remove debris from the Tennessee River in the vicinity of Knoxville, Tennessee, by providing a vessel to such entity, at Federal expense, for such debris removal purposes. ###
(b)Authorization of Appropriations There is authorized to be appropriated to carry out this section $500,000.
